Proprietary Scoring That Turns Data Into Decisions
Raw data is available to anyone. The methodology that converts it into actionable risk intelligence is not. This is where SupplyMaven's defensible value lives.
Composite 0–100 risk score synthesizing four pillar indexes — Transportation, Energy, Materials, and Macro — plus AI-analyzed news signal boosting. Each pillar uses z-score normalization against calibrated historical baselines. One number tells you the state of global supply chain risk. Pillar drill-downs tell you why.
Weather-adjusted electricity demand analysis across 8 US power grid regions. Strips heating and cooling noise from electricity consumption to isolate the industrial signal, detecting manufacturing output changes within hours of onset — weeks before government reports like ISM PMI (monthly, first business day) and Fed industrial production (monthly, mid-month). There is no daily government manufacturing output report. The SMI is the only near-real-time manufacturing signal available.

Port congestion builds at a destination port. A shipment is on the water. The delivery window is closing. The logistics manager finds out late, panics, and books an air freight expedite at 5–10x the ocean rate. Half the time, congestion clears two days later and the expedite was unnecessary.
The manager received a text alert 3–5 days earlier showing congestion building. They made a calm decision — reroute, wait, or expedite with full information.
A manufacturer depends on materials from a supplier in the PJM or ERCOT region. ISM or Fed industrial production data won’t reflect a manufacturing output decline for 2–6 weeks. The production planner has no early warning.
The SMI detects declining manufacturing output in that grid region within hours of onset. The production planner gets a window to call the supplier, confirm status, pull forward from an alternate source, or reschedule production lines before the gap arrives.
Electricity consumption across ERCOT drops in a pattern weather cannot explain. ISM is monthly, Fed G.17 is monthly with a mid-month lag. No one on a trading desk knows yet.
A commodity trader positioned in energy, metals, or industrial inputs sees that signal weeks early and can adjust positions before the market reprices.
